Transaction 1ec61c68d63682dbddf22315da19d99b1b44025d06c22b34c3db7c15c722e70d
1 Input
1 Output
-
1ec61c68d63682dbddf22315da19d99b1b44025d06c22b34c3db7c15c722e70d:0
- value
- 6305992
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eec89c99f5d85ef5b29d180bcfdbb33a709649b7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nma9QMMjXMnVTB8Vi5jDomQJmmDBsA6T7